The Roots of the Corgi

The Pembroke Welsh Corgi, originally bred in Wales, has been around since the 10th century. Historically, they were used by farmers to herd cattle and sheep. Their low stature and quick reflexes made them perfect for this task, allowing them to nip at the heels of livestock without being trampled. Despite their small size, they possess remarkable strength and endurance, traits that are still evident today.

The First Steps into the Spotlight

The first major leap for Corgis into the public eye came when Queen Elizabeth II adopted her first Corgi in 1938. Her Majesty’s fondness for the breed has been well-documented, and her influence has been significant in popularizing Corgis globally. Over the years, the Queen’s love for Corgis has inspired many royal traditions, including breeding programs within the royal family.
